Tengku Zafrul says the targeted moratorium extension should be looked at by banks on a case-by-case basis.

It is up to the banks if they wish to extend the loan moratorium in a targeted way, said Finance Minister Tengku Zafrul Abdul Aziz. He expressed the view that banks should look into targeted assistance but they cannot be forced to do so as it within their jurisdiction.
